Description:
Japanese Maple is an exotic deciduous perennial tree with a weeping, pendulous, rounded habit. Flowers are insignificant, while the finely dissected foliage provides visual interest through its form. Commonly used in gardens for ornamental planting, it suits positions where its shape can be appreciated, including courtyards and feature plantings. It is also used in landscape designs requiring small trees with a defined form. Grows to approx. 2–4m H x 2–4m W.
